WebCertification: HVAC Efficiency Analyst - Senior Certifying Organization North American Technician Excellence, Inc.external site 4100 North Fairfax Drive, 210, Arlington, VA 22203 Description Tests a candidate's knowledge of the installation, service, maintenance, and repair of HVAC system operations to maintain high levels of energy efficiency.
